Product Overview

Category

SG7812AIG-883B belongs to the category of integrated circuits (ICs).

Use

This product is commonly used as a voltage regulator in various electronic devices.

Characteristics

  • Voltage Output: 12V
  • Package Type: Ceramic Dual-In-Line Package (CDIP)
  • Essence: Linear voltage regulator
  • Packaging/Quantity: Available in bulk packaging, quantity varies based on customer requirements

Specifications

The specifications for SG7812AIG-883B are as follows:

  • Input Voltage Range: 14V - 35V
  • Output Voltage: 12V
  • Output Current: Up to 1.5A
  • Dropout Voltage: 2V (maximum)
  • Line Regulation: 0.01%/V
  • Load Regulation: 0.1%
  • Operating Temperature Range: -55°C to +125°C
  • Package Type: CDIP
  • Pin Count: 8

Working Principles

SG7812AIG-883B is a linear voltage regulator that uses a series pass transistor to regulate the output voltage. It operates by comparing the output voltage with a reference voltage and adjusting the pass transistor accordingly to maintain a stable output voltage of 12V.
